CDU MP from Pforzheim, Gunther Krichbaum, becomes Minister of State

Pforzheim/Berlin – Gunther Krichbaum, the CDU member of the Bundestag from Pforzheim, will become Minister of State for Europe in the Foreign Ministry. The party announced this on Monday.

Ministers of State support the Minister of Foreign Affairs in government duties and perform mainly political functions. They have the status of a secretary of state and can act equally in official agreements and negotiations.

Coalition talks between the Union (CDU/CSU) and the SPD have been concluded.

Gunther Krichbaum expressed his joy at this new task and the trust that Friedrich Merz has shown in him. According to him, the chancellor-designate has often called him "the face of the CDU" in European politics.

"For the first time in more than 60 years, the CDU will lead the Foreign Ministry and this is a great challenge and an interesting task for me. Now, together with the new Foreign Minister, Johann Wadephul, we aim to significantly increase Germany's weight in Europe. We have a lot of work ahead of us ," Krichbaum declared.

He also added that this new assignment will not affect his commitment to the region and its people:

"I will continue to be an advocate for our Berlin region and will be available to citizens, businesses and municipalities in the future."

The CDU chairman in the state of Baden-Württemberg, Manuel Hagel, describes this appointment as an important function:

" With Gunther Krichbaum, a true European with a heart will breathe life into this important issue in government. Especially now, when signals of isolation are increasing at the international level, a strong and united Europe is more important than ever."

According to Hagel, Krichbaum knows Europe with all its diversity, as well as administration at the European level, and is the right person for this important role.

Katja Mast, Krichbaum's Social Democratic colleague in the Bundestag, also congratulated him:

"Today we also had personal contact – his appointment as Minister of State in the Ministry of Foreign Affairs is good news for our region as well. His experience and long-term commitment to Europe speak for themselves."
